infra-geo-ouverte / igo2

Assemblage (IGO2) / Open GIS Infrastructure 2.0
https://infra-geo-ouverte.github.io/igo2/
Other
55 stars 32 forks source link

Menu contextuel sur iOS #645

Closed pelord closed 3 years ago

pelord commented 3 years ago

Please tell us about your environment:

iOS

Le menu contextuel pour accéder aux outils google ne s'ouvre pas lorsque sur iOS, on touche/maintient l'écran.

image

Le comportement est bon sur Android.

majme1 commented 3 years ago

C'est simulé, mais quand je maintiens le cick de la souris sur l'écran pour simuler un "hold", y ne se passe rien dans Forêt ouverte, alors qu'un repère est ajouté dans google maps avec la même simulation d'iphone. Alors que la simulation d'un androide, ça fonctionne dans Forêt ouverte.

image image

pelord commented 3 years ago

Leaflet a le même genre de pb https://github.com/Leaflet/Leaflet/issues/6817

Il y aurait ceci comme solution potentielle https://www.npmjs.com/package/long-press-event

pelord commented 3 years ago

Références https://medium.com/@ankit.rana.1195/angular-long-press-directive-with-rxjs-c3d6a3eb8c60 https://stackoverflow.com/questions/52260282/how-to-get-long-tap-right-click-or-such-events-on-openlayers5 https://stackblitz.com/edit/rxjs-longpress-event

pelord commented 3 years ago

dans la version 1.9

pelord commented 1 year ago

@majme1 réglé dans 1.13.2